Output dc3a9f01e62be64dab02e522d2aad940cd47ec9c8a893dad7efff60ca85d083d:7

value
4010593756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 238a939e0621552d673e7b035429325573c6f03e OP_EQUAL
address
34vwajLu6ZqM3dDVrmwQ1ghJcgk17Q3nWx
transaction
dc3a9f01e62be64dab02e522d2aad940cd47ec9c8a893dad7efff60ca85d083d
confirmations
250866
spent
true